How much do hospital housekeeping j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for hospital housekeeping in Raleigh, NC is $17.58,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.23 and $20.14 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a hospital housekeeping?

A Hospital Housekeeping job involves cleaning and sanitizing patient rooms, restrooms, hallways, and other hospital areas to maintain a safe and hygienic environment. Duties include disposing of waste, replenishing supplies, and following strict infection control protocols. Housekeeping staff play a crucial role in preventing the spread of illnesses and ensuring a comfortable space for patients, visitors, and medical staff.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a hospital housekeeping?

Hospital housekeeping professionals are responsible for cleaning and sanitizing patient rooms, operating rooms, public areas, and staff facilities to maintain a safe and hygienic environment. Daily tasks often include mopping, vacuuming, waste disposal, restocking supplies, and following specific infection-control protocols. Housekeepers may also assist in setting up rooms for new patients and responding promptly to urgent cleaning needs. Working closely with clinical and administrative staff is common to ensure all areas meet rigorous cleanliness and safety standards, making the role integral to hospital operations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in hospital housekeeping, and why are they important?

Strong attention to detail, physical stamina, and basic knowledge of cleaning protocols are essential for hospital housekeeping roles, often requiring a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with hospital-grade disinfectants, floor care machines, and safety standards such as OSHA or infection control guidelines is common in this position. Reliability, teamwork, and good communication skills help housekeepers work efficiently and collaboratively in dynamic healthcare environments. These skills and qualities ensure patient safety, infection control, and a positive experience for patients, staff, and visitors.

How to become a hospital housekeeper?

To become a hospital housekeeper,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and should have basic cleaning skills. On-the-job training is usually provided, and familiarity with cleaning tools and infection control procedures is beneficial. Some positions may require certification in safety or sanitation practices.
